Joining a golf league in Boston

By Kris Hart

Joining a golf league provides the opportunity to make friends on the course, work on your game, and compete in a fun and friendly atmosphere. I was recently looking to join a golf league in Boston and thought it would be helpful for others if I shared my research. Below highlights 5 different options near the city of Boston to join a golf league.

Brookline Golf Course Men’s League – Brookline golf course is located conveniently in the City of Brookline about 20 minutes from downtown. They offer a men’s golf league on Thursday evenings from 4-6 PM. Playing in a league on Thursday night is a lot of fun since it is closer to the weekend. The league costs $450 and is all inclusive. Nextgengolf Boston City Tour – Nextgengolf offers team-based golf opportunities for adults 21+ in Boston. There are 7 events (one per month) that take place throughout the spring and summer at different golf courses within 45 minutes of the Boston. There are no membership fees, no handicaps needed and the tournaments are held at high end courses. You can even use the events to qualify for the Championship, which will take place at Kiawah Island in 2020. All swings are welcome in the best ball or scramble formats. Fresh Pond Golf Course Ladies League – Fresh Pond golf course is a nice 9-hole facility located just over the Charles in Cambridge. This golf league is for women only and takes place on a weekly basis at the golf course. The cost to play in the league is $80 membership fee and you will need to pay greens fees at the golf course each week. Newton Commonwealth Golf Course – Newton Comm is a golf course located in Newton, MA and very close to the city of Boston. This course is the most convenient course to join a league if you do not have a car since you can get off the green line stop at Boston College and walk about 15 minutes to get to the course. Newton Comm offers golf leagues on Monday-Thursday at the course which gives plenty of options if you are looking for a golf league on a specific day. The league costs $410 and covers 15 weeks of play. Learn more about the Newton Comm golf league in Boston and contact Albie to learn more.

Sandy Burr Golf Course – Sandy Burr is a nice course located just outside the city in Wayland MA. This course has a number of corporate leagues that play on a weekly basis given the proximity to the I95 and Rt 128 highway. Sandy Burr allows players to join an existing league or can help you start a new golf league. Learn more about golf leagues in Wayland through Sandy Burr
